A Claude Code plugin that reduces token waste and extends context window life. Includes 14 skills, a diagnostic agent, session-start hooks, and a live status line showing context usage.
| Skill | What it does |
|---|---|
optimize-claudemd |
Compresses bloated CLAUDE.md — cuts 40–80% of tokens loaded every session |
low-token-mode |
Switches Claude to terse response style — cuts reply tokens by 30–50% |
reset-context |
Safely resets context window when near full — prevents hard stops |
tune-settings |
Diffs and applies token-saving settings (autoLoadMemory, autoLoadSkills, etc.) |
manage-skills |
Audits loaded skills, disables unused ones — reduces session overhead |
project-isolation |
Scopes skills and hooks to current project only |
estimate-tokens |
Estimates tokens in any file before loading it |
auto-compact |
Configures compactOnContextFull — auto-compacts instead of stopping |
settings-diff |
Shows before/after diff before writing any settings change |
check-claudemd-size |
Reports CLAUDE.md word/token count with color-coded warnings |
token-statusline |
Adds live context bar to Claude Code status line |
debug-hooks |
Diagnoses broken hook configurations with detailed validation output |
task-brain-lite |
Decomposes complex tasks into prioritized, dependency-aware subtasks |
llm-wiki |
Builds a persistent wiki Claude references instead of re-reading raw docs — up to 96% token savings on repeated knowledge |

claude --plugin-dir ~/Desktop/context_guardThe status line shows live context window usage at the bottom of the terminal.
Step 1 — Copy script to permanent location:
cp ~/.claude/plugins/context_guard/skills/token-statusline/scripts/token-status.sh ~/.claude/token-status.sh
chmod +x ~/.claude/token-status.shStep 2 — Add to ~/.claude/settings.json:
{
"statusLine": {
"type": "command",
"command": "bash ~/.claude/token-status.sh",
"refreshInterval": 30
}
}Step 3 — Restart Claude Code.
Test before wiring up:
echo '{"context_window":{"used_percentage":72},"workspace":{"current_dir":"'"$PWD"'"}}' \
| bash ~/.claude/token-status.shExpected output: ctx [███████░░░] 72%
Color thresholds:
| Context % | Color |
|---|---|
| 0–49% | Green |
| 50–74% | Yellow |
| 75–89% | Orange |
| 90–100% | Red |
Runs automatically when Claude Code starts. Warns if CLAUDE.md exceeds size thresholds.
To customize thresholds, edit hooks/scripts/session-start.sh:
readonly WARN_WORDS=600 # yellow warning
readonly CRIT_WORDS=1000 # red criticalSkills and hooks emit structured data in LTX (Low Token eXchange Format) — a schema-based, pipe-delimited format that minimizes token overhead compared to JSON.
@v1:field1|field2|field3
value|value|value
value|value|value
- Header line:
@v1:<schema>— defines field names - Data rows: pipe-delimited values, one per line
stdout (LTX, machine-readable):
@v1:file|words|tokens|level
~/.claude/CLAUDE.md|850|1105|critical
./CLAUDE.md|320|416|ok
~/.claude/settings.json|0|0|valid
stderr (human-readable, only when thresholds exceeded):
⚠ TOKEN SAVER [CRITICAL]: ~/.claude/CLAUDE.md is 850 words (~1105 tokens). Run /optimize-claudemd
